Cost difference, salary adjustment needed, rent comparison, and financial impact of this move.
Moving to Santa Rosa looks like a financial upgrade — better income-to-cost ratio.
Santa Rosa has a cost index of 133 vs 83 for Toledo. Santa Rosa is 50 points more expensive overall. Monthly rent goes from $1,060 to $2,550 (+141%).
If you earn the Toledo median of $47,532, you would need approximately $76,166/year in Santa Rosa to maintain equivalent purchasing power, based on the cost index difference of 50 points (60%).
Median rent in Toledo is $1,060/month. In Santa Rosa it is $2,550/month — a difference of +$1,490 per month, or $17,880 per year.
